Matcha Strawberry Parfait

Description

A delightful fusion of creamy matcha ice cream, crisp cereal layers, fresh strawberries, and vanilla yogurt—perfectly layered in a tall glass for a refreshing and elegant dessert.


Ingredients

  • 1/2 cup vanilla yogurt
  • 1/2 cup crushed cornflakes or granola
  • 45 fresh strawberries, thinly sliced
  • 1 scoop matcha green tea ice cream
  • 1 teaspoon black sesame powder or crushed Oreos (optional topping)
  • 1 strawberry Pocky stick (optional garnish)

Instructions

  1. In a tall parfait glass, add 2 tablespoons of crushed cornflakes as the base layer.
  2. Spoon in half the vanilla yogurt and press gently with a spoon.
  3. Add a ring of strawberry slices against the inside of the glass, followed by more yogurt to secure them in place.
  4. Add another layer of crushed cornflakes or granola and press down slightly.
  5. Arrange a few strawberry slices on top of the cereal layer.
  6. Gently place a scoop of matcha ice cream on top.
  7. Sprinkle with black sesame powder or crushed Oreos for added depth.
  8. Garnish with a strawberry Pocky stick and serve immediately.

Notes

  • Use granola for added crunch and fiber.
  • Best served immediately to preserve texture contrast.
  • Try layering in a clear glass to show off the colors.
